PER CURIAM.
In this action for damages for personal injury received by the plaintiff-appellant Fabiola Claudio, in which plaintiffs alleged negligence and the defendant pleaded contributory negligence, the court granted summary judgment in favor of the defendant and the plaintiffs appealed.
